We have an Exclusive interview with Void Vators own Erik Kluiber. The guitarist takes us from the beginnings of how he and Lucas Kanopa (vocals, guitar)hooked up with German Moura (drums) and Sam Harman (bass) and dropped the bands first Ep Dehumanized with producer Ulrich Wild. We discuss the bands Lp Stranded and the Spring Breakneck Tour 2020 they will be appearing on. and no Void Vator is not Spanish for Darth Vader. No Legacy: Volume One is a compilation from a number of independent, California based bands put together by Erik Kluiber.
